Investment Banking Associate – Energy Infrastructure

Role Overview

We are seeking an Investment Banking Associate to join a growing Energy Infrastructure team, advising clients across the energy transition and broader infrastructure markets.

The successful candidate will work on a range of M&A, capital raising and strategic advisory transactions across sectors including renewable energy, battery storage, power and utilities, grid infrastructure, energy services and other energy transition assets.

This role offers significant transaction exposure, direct interaction with senior bankers and clients, and the opportunity to take increasing responsibility for deal execution and junior team development.

Key Responsibilities

  • Support the execution of buy-side and sell-side M&A transactions across the energy and infrastructure sectors.
  • Build and review detailed financial models, including DCF, precedent transaction, comparable company, project finance and leveraged valuation analyses.
  • Prepare transaction materials including pitch books, information memoranda, management presentations, valuation materials and investment committee papers.
  • Coordinate due diligence processes across financial, commercial, technical, legal and tax workstreams.
  • Analyse companies, projects and portfolios across renewable energy and infrastructure markets.
  • Support clients on equity and debt capital raising processes, including engagement with infrastructure funds, private equity investors, strategic investors and lenders.
  • Manage transaction workstreams and coordinate effectively with clients, counterparties and external advisers.
  • Conduct detailed market, company and sector research to support transaction origination and execution.
  • Develop valuation and strategic analysis for senior management, boards and shareholders.
  • Review the work of Analysts and provide guidance on modelling, valuation and transaction materials.
  • Support senior bankers with business development, client coverage and the preparation of new business proposals.

Sector Coverage

The team advises across a broad range of energy infrastructure and energy transition sectors, including:

  • Renewable energy – solar, onshore and offshore wind
  • Battery Energy Storage Systems (BESS)
  • Power generation and flexible generation
  • Grid and transmission infrastructure
  • Utilities and energy networks
  • EV charging and transport electrification
  • Distributed energy and energy services
  • Hydrogen and alternative fuels
  • Energy efficiency and decarbonisation infrastructure
  • Emerging energy transition technologies

Candidate Profile

  • Typically 3–5 years of relevant experience within investment banking, corporate finance, M&A or a closely related advisory environment.
  • Strong transaction experience, ideally within energy, power, utilities, infrastructure or natural resources.
  • Excellent financial modelling and valuation capabilities.
  • Demonstrable understanding of M&A transaction processes and financial due diligence.
  • Experience analysing infrastructure or energy assets would be highly advantageous.
  • Strong analytical skills with excellent attention to detail.
  • Confident written and verbal communication skills.
  • Ability to manage multiple workstreams and operate effectively in a fast-paced transaction environment.
  • Comfortable working directly with senior colleagues, clients and external advisers.
  • Strong academic background in finance, economics, engineering, mathematics or a related discipline.

What the Role Offers

  • Exposure to high-profile transactions across energy infrastructure and the energy transition.
  • Significant responsibility for live deal execution.
  • Direct interaction with senior management teams, infrastructure investors, developers and strategic corporates.
  • Opportunity to develop deep sector expertise within one of the most active areas of the infrastructure market.
  • Clear progression towards Vice President and increased responsibility for client coverage and transaction leadership.
